How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Jewell?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Jewell Studio Apartments | $1,382 | $669 | $2,216 |
Jewell 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,414 | $538 | $2,388 |
Jewell 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,585 | $640 | $2,982 |
Jewell 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,867 | $704 | $3,366 |
Jewell 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,848 | $1,100 | $2,100 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Jewell
How much are Studio apartments in Jewell?
There are currently 6 Studio Apartments in Jewell with rent ranges from $669 to $2,216 with an average price of $1,382.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Jewell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Jewell ranges from $538 to $2,388 with an average monthly rent of $1,414.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Jewell c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Jewell range from $640 to $2,982.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,585.
How expensive are Jewell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 26 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Jewell on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$704 to $3,366 - averaging $1,867 for the location.
